Allows residents of certain Highlands municipalities to return a portion of their gross income tax to their municipality of residence.

This bill establishes the "NJ Highlands Tax Fairness Fund" and allows residents of certain Highlands municipalities to designate on their gross income tax returns that ten percent of their tax be returned to their municipality of residence. The fund will be used solely to reduce property taxes for residents. The fund is for municipalities where 95 percent or more of the land area is within the Highlands preservation area. The money will be appropriated annually to the municipalities of residence of the taxpayers who made the designations.
